8 HIKING TRAILS IN KRABI Overview

One of southern Thailand's most picturesque provinces, Krabi is located along the Andaman coast and boasts immaculate beaches and breathtaking scenery. The limestone that is found all over the province is a prominent feature of its exceptional natural beauty. The 160 kilometers of shoreline are broken up by coves, bays, and limestone mountains that rise out of the water to form an amazing tropical island environment. The vegetation and wildlife of the inland limestone mountains are abundant.

 

The region is mostly used for agriculture, with sandy clay soils used to grow rubber, palm oil, fruit, coconuts, and coffee. The most significant cash crop is rubber, which is produced throughout 11,200 square kilometers. Coconuts come in second, then palm oil. However, as more sun-loving, adventure-seeking travelers are drawn to Krabi by its natural attractions—such as tropical islands, palm-fringed beaches, forest waterfalls, and caves—the region is starting to make a sizable profit from the tourism sector.

Before foreign visitors started to frequent the area, Krabi Town was a bustling Thai market town. It's laid back and pleasant. Although tourists have arrived, Krabi Town has not succumbed to the idea of making foreign visitors its primary source of income since it does not need to. Its distinct character provides a pleasant contrast to the neighboring beach regions.



The pier west of the city is where you may take a trip to the neighboring beaches and islands. The river is the heart of the fishing boats and river taxis, ferries used by both locals and visitors heading to areas near and far. Many tourists leave the area as soon as they can by rushing to the main attractions like Railay, Ao Nang, Koh Lanta, or Koh Phi Phi. On the other hand, Krabi Town is a gratifying experience for those who want a taste of authentic Thai culture and hospitality while visiting Thailand.

Tab Kak Hang Nak Nature Trail

Tab Kak Hang Nak Nature Trail

Trekking at Tab Kak Hang Nak is one of the many methods to have a close-up encounter with nature in Krabi. Hang Kak is a mountain park with breathtaking views of the surrounding vast vistas and a rich collection of tropical plants. One of Krabi's most alluring sights to visit is the park, with its abundant greenery.

 

The town of Ao Nang is mostly well-known for its resorts, boat excursions to neighboring beaches, particularly the breathtaking Railay Beach, and islands. Hiking in Ao Nang along the Tab Kak Hang Nak Nature Trail was the highlight of the trip, even if the golden beaches and pristine waters of Southern Thailand were equally breathtaking.

 

The Tab Kak Hang Nak Nature Trail, also called the Dragon Crest Trail, was difficult even for my reasonably fit friend and me. We set out early in the foggy morning to avoid the heat. The temperature soared beyond 30C and the humidity swiftly reached 90%.

 

Hiking trails at Tab Kak Hang Nak are well recognized for taking hikers to a place where photography becomes a divine experience. The trail has a few sections that climb quite a bit, but for the most part, it is paved, so even inexperienced hikers can consider it.

 

Timings: 8 AM to 3 PM

Bang Khram Wildlife Sanctuary

Bang Khram Wildlife Sanctuary

Khao Phra - Bang Khram Wildlife Sanctuary is a well-liked tourist destination in Krabi Province, south of Thailand. It was once known as Khao Nor Chu Chi. It is roughly 18 kilometers east of Khlong Thom and 56 km southeast of Krabi Town. The 183 km2 sanctuary is rather modest, with some heavily commercialized areas. Its emerald green and blue ponds are its main draw, drawing in a large number of daily visitors from both domestic and foreign countries. It is among the most well-liked sights in the province of Krabi.

 

Bang Krab Nature Sanctuary, one of Krabi's top hiking destinations, offers you the opportunity to explore nature and engage in adventure all at once. As you charge forward on the route, the pure air of the forest will revitalize you and your body while adrenaline shoots through your veins.

 

The tranquil Emerald Pool is one of the trail's main draws, in addition to a few waterfalls. This natural jacuzzi's naturally hot waters can help you heal by calming your muscles. Take a swim with them. Also, as this designated region is home to a variety of unusual species, it is advised that you bring your camera for the hike.

Ant Trek Koh Phi Phi

Ant Trek Koh Phi Phi

AnTrek Jungle trekking, which makes trekking in Krabi an experience worth attempting, is strongly advised for both seasoned hikers and novices who are in good physical condition. You will travel through mangroves and communities on this exciting excursion, some of which have rather steep sections.

 

Enjoying this trip and working hard will reward you with a visit to Nui Bay, a hidden beach. The beach is renowned for its captivating sunset vistas and is incredibly lovely.

 

Take some time to unwind here, swim in the pristine waters, take some breathtaking photos, and then return under the lamplight. All things considered, AnTrek is a quintessential Krabi trekking experience.

Khao Phanom Bencha National Park

Khao Phanom Bencha National Park

On your beach vacation, satisfy your need for excitement by going on a hike at Khao Phanom Bencha, a tiny national park on the outskirts of the city that has a well-known hiking route in Krabi. The terrain is easy at first, but it becomes steeper and more difficult as you progress.

 

Throughout the journey, the unspoiled beauty of the park will treat you to views of two magnificent waterfalls, a lush rainforest, and a cave home to stalactites and stalagmites. The climb continues to a side route that leads to a viewpoint that is well-known for its granite cliff that provides a panoramic view of the nearby valleys and hillocks.

Mu Ko Phi Phi National Park

Mu Ko Phi Phi National Park

The actual name of the park is Hat Noppharat Thara – Mu Ko Phi Phi National Park. Located in the southern province of Krabi, Thailand, Phi Phi Islands National Park is a well-known marine park with an approximate 388 km² area. The park is well-known for its stunning white sand beaches, reefs, glistening waters, and limestone karsts—a favorite spot for snorkelers and divers.

 

The national park encompasses two areas of which one is the coastline from Krabi Town to the east side of the province (Hat Noppharat Thara) and the second one Phi Phi Islands (Mu Ko Phi Phi) further south. Apart from the mangrove forests and a few beaches along the coastline, Hat Noppharat Thara's side doesn’t encompass any other areas on the mainland.

Known by its more common name, Dragon Crest Mountain Trailhead, this climb transports you to Krabi's wild side and makes for an unforgettable experience. This hike is among the best in Krabi, taking you to a height of 565 meters. One of the few activities in Krabi that guarantees the highest level of adrenaline is this hike, which features steep hills and strenuous sections.

 

But that will only feel real until you go to the top and take in the breathtaking scenery that surrounds this mountain. The lush, rainforest-covered terrain and the azure ocean beyond will restore your spirit and vitality.

Khao Kanab Nam

Khao Kanab Nam

With two towering mountains and a river running between them, Khao Kanab Nam is a remarkably picturesque location that provides the best trekking in Krabi, especially for those who want to walk the less-beaten trail. Despite the difficult ascent, the surreal scenery will inspire you to complete the journey with all of your might.

 

Both selfie addicts and photography aficionados will love the trail's elevated spots. In addition, the trip passes through many caves that are home to stalactite and stalagmite groupings. By long tail boat, one can go from Krabi to Khao Khanab and begin a breathtaking voyage of adventure and self-discovery.

Monkey Trail - Centara Grand, Ao Nang

Monkey Trail - Centara Grand, Ao Nang

The Monkey Trail is a great option for people who wish to hike in Krabi and experience the lush environment of the rainforest without being too tired. Because of the numerous monkeys that live in the forest that this short trail runs through, it is known as the Monkey Trail.

 

The walk ends at Pai Plong Beach, a secluded, picture-perfect beach with white sands that border the azure waters of the sea. One should think about doing the hike because it's neither too difficult nor too lengthy, and the scenery at the end is just breathtaking. You should exercise caution when handling your belongings when monkeys are around.
